Use-After-Free Vulnerability in Foxit PDF Reader Software
CVE-2018-3942
8HIGH
What is CVE-2018-3942?
An exploitable use-after-free vulnerability is present in the JavaScript engine of Foxit PDF Reader. This flaw arises when a specific PDF is manipulated to interact with a previously freed object in memory, leading to the potential execution of arbitrary code. An attacker can leverage this vulnerability by deceiving the user into opening a specially crafted PDF document. Ensuring users are aware of the risks associated with untrusted files is essential to mitigating this threat.
